Therapedic Deluxe 3" Luxury Quilted Memory Foam King Mattress Topper
Enjoy supreme comfort while you sleep with this innovative mattress topper. It features pressure relieving space age memory foam support and alleviates motion transfer so both you and your sleep partner will sleep more soundly. Its comfort enhancing dual layered memory foam design has a 1/2" memory foam quilted outer layer and a 2 1/2" memory foam inner layer for 3" of total sleeping comfort. The luxurious, soft-touch European styled quilted damask cover with anti-stain application adds increased comfort and durability to the topper. Cover top and sides are 60% polyester/40% viscose. Bottom is 75% polyester/25% cotton. Twin measures 37" W x 73" L, Full measures 52" W x 73" L, Queen is 58" W x 78" L, King is 74" W x 78" L and California King is 70" W x 82" L. Spot clean. Imported. 15-year warranty.

Not Impressed!
This mattress topper isn't completely awful, but I would say it is below average. The memory foam is 2.5" with 1/2" memory foam built into the cover - at least that's what the box states. The memory foam never reaches the claimed 3" which wouldn't really matter if the topper was denser and supportive. As soon as you lay on it, the topper bottoms out and the cover wrinkles. I am a nursing student and have chronic back pain. I have tried over 5 mattress topper, 2 others also at BB&B. If you are looking for Cloud 9 comfort, do not purchase this product. I recommend trying this company's other memory foam product - the original Therapedic 3" topper. Not only is it more affordable, but it is 100x more comfortable! Try it, you won't be displeased :)

Now we look forward to a good nights sleep
We purchased this mattress topper over 2 months ago. I wanted to wait to submit a review to see how the topper held up after time. We are very happy with it and it feels just as good today as it did when we first put it on. The first day there is an odor, so open it up in the morning and air out the room, then put a light blanket over for the first night. It should be fine after that. We owned a tempurpedic king mattress but sold it when we sold our house. The furnished condo we are in has a firm mattress, so with this on top it feels the same as the tempurpedic mattress we had, which also had a new mattress smell. This is better because it's on a firm mattress, with the tempurpedic mattress you sink in because of not having a firm mattress to stop you. This is the best of both, tempurpedic and firm. Give it a try, we are glad we did :) Sweet dreams

Read the specs and reviews - good but...
First, it's a bad idea to buy a topper without feeling it in the store. Some toppers are so flimsy that they will do nothing more than make your bed look inviting then become paper when you lay on them. This one has more stability to it than any other we saw, but we had to hunt to find a store with stock. Most foam mattresses have a density rating, lower is softer. Most at BBB were 2.5 lbs, very soft. 4lbs is pretty firm. This one doesn't have a rating but was more firm than the rest by a long shot. That said, it compresses fully under the heavier body areas, but not so much under say legs and arms. This gives the cuddly feeling, fitting up into the nooks and crannies of your body, but I'd be hard pressed to say it offers substantial support. We added it on top of our old tempurpedic which finally became a bit rock hard. We wanted a bit of softness that would not flatten completely and this did it better than we thought the others would. It is more expensive but we chose it in lieu of a new mattress so the price made sense.
Regarding odor: It did not smell upon opening but we broke the rules and slept on it the first night. Big mistake. Heat and movement helps the necessary outgassing occur so we were awakened a lot due to burning nostrils. We left it on the bed with windows open for two days and it aired out very well. We put triple sheets and a comforter under the top sheet for extra cush, and now barely smell a thing. After a few weeks I think we can take the sheets back to one.
We're happy with the product and would recommend it but not for someone with chemical sensitivities.
